"Palace of Exile" by is a grit-heavy hip-hop track originally released on January 13, 2003, as part of the album A War Story: Book II . The "slowed" version typically refers to community-created "Chopped and Screwed" or ambient edits that emphasize the song's dark, melancholic atmosphere. 🎵 Song Overview Artists: The Psycho Realm (Sick Jacken and Big Duke). Album: A War Story: Book II . Producers: Big Duke and Sick Jacken.
